公司黑龙江有一台数据库只有私网IP,每次进数据库写过程很费劲,只有在命令方式下写,没有PL/SQL工具
这么方便。今天听到同事于永梅说可以在SecureCRT工具里配置地址转换功能实现。
设置如下:
前提是必须有一台服务器B能防问私网数据库的服务器A, 并在CRT上设置能够登录服务器B。
1.打开SecureCRT 配置服务器B 然后 打开Options ----选Port forwarding -----点 ADD
有三个地方需要填写
(1) name hljdb #主要是在本地配置TNS名用 entera descriptive name for this forwarded
(2) Local 项 port: 55667 #配置本地监听
(3) Remote 项 Destination host is different from the SSH server 打勾 并填上私网
数据库IP地址 10.168.187.25 port:1521
2.配置本地oracle TNS名 如下:
hljdb =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 55667))
)
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= maildb)
)
)
注意:host 必须写127.0.0.1 port 为 556677 就是securecrt里第二项配置过的
这样就可以通过PL/SQL工具连上了,方便多了。
阅读(1377) | 评论(0) | 转发(0) |